Steps to make Shepards Pie With a Reggae Reggae Twist:

  1. Peel potatoes, slice & boil for 15 mins or until soft, mash & add butter.
  2. Brown mince beef in a saucepan.
  3. Add peas & sweetcorn.
  4. Add reggae sauce (1 sachet or 1/3 bottle, approx 100g).
  5. Add meat to baking dish & mash on top, can also top with cheese.
  6. Heat in oven for 30 mins at 200C.
